Indiana Wesleyan University is pleased to announce that their associate degree level occupational therapy assistant program, offered at IWU’s Greenwood Education Center, is now accredited by the Accreditation Council for Occupational Therapy Education (ACOTE) of the American Occupational Therapy Association (AOTA).
This accreditation status means that students are prepared and qualified, upon graduation, to sit for the occupational therapy assistant exam administered by the National Board for Certification in Occupational Therapy (NBCOT).
“This program, unlike other OTA programs, is designed to specifically provide serval touchpoints in which OTA students collaborate with and under the direction of the IWU doctorate occupational therapy students providing realistic experiences,” Julie Carson, OTA program director, said. “These experiences have primarily taken place on Zoom, due to COVID, but this has the added benefit of providing telehealth-like experience in a time when telehealth has expanded significantly.”
Not only have these students learned through this collaboration, but through partnerships with local organizations in the Greenwood and Indianapolis area. For example, students have participated in Tim Tebow’s Night to Shine, volunteered at Rock Steady Boxing, an organization dedicated to serving people with Parkinson’s through fitness curriculum, and assisted in hosting a health fair in Indianapolis.
